使用代码修复损坏的Excel和Office文件
使用代码修复损坏的Excel和Office文件
随着我们每天的使用,Excel和Office文件在我们的电脑中变得越来越重要。然而,有时候我们可能会遇到一些问题,比如文件损坏、损坏的格式或者无法打开等等。这些问题可能会导致我们感到沮丧和无助。但是,使用代码修复损坏的Excel和Office文件可以帮助我们快速、高效地修复文件并使其重新打开。
第一步:备份文件
在尝试修复损坏的Excel和Office文件之前,备份文件是非常重要的。因为如果我们无法修复损坏的文件,备份文件将会是我们唯一可以依靠的东西。备份文件可以帮助我们防止数据丢失,并让我们可以在将来恢复文件。
第二步:使用代码修复损坏的文件
在Excel和Office文件中,有些损坏的文件可能看起来没有损坏,但实际上可能存在问题。这时候,我们可以使用代码来修复这些损坏的文件。
让我们来看看修复损坏的Excel文件的步骤。首先,打开Python编辑器,然后输入以下代码:
“`
import openpyxl
# 打开损坏的Excel文件
filename = “example.xlsx”
workbook = openpyxl.load_workbook(filename)
# 获取损坏的工作表
worksheet = workbook[“Sheet1”]
# 遍历损坏的单元格
for row in worksheet.iter_rows(min_row=2, max_row=10):
for cell in row:
# 如果单元格损坏,则替换为修复后的值
if cell.value == “!”:
cell.value = “修复后的值”
“`
这段代码将打开一个损坏的Excel文件,并替换文件中所有损坏的单元格的值。替换后的值可以是任何修复数据的值。
接下来,让我们来看看修复损坏的Office文件的步骤。首先,打开Python编辑器,然后输入以下代码:
“`
import openpyxl
# 打开损坏的Office文件
filename = “example.docx”
workbook = openpyxl.load_workbook(filename)
# 获取损坏的幻灯片
slide = workbook[“Slide 1”]
# 遍历损坏的文本
for cell in slide.iter_cells(min_row=2, max_row=10):
# 如果单元格损坏,则替换为修复后的值
if cell.value == “!”:
cell.value = “修复后的值”
“`
这段代码将打开一个损坏的Office文件,并替换文件中所有损坏的文本单元格的值。替换后的值可以是任何修复数据的值。
第三步:运行代码
修复损坏的Excel和Office文件后,我们可以运行这些代码来验证我们的修复是否成功。在Excel文件中,我们可以打开文件并查看刚刚修复的单元格是否正常工作。在Office文件中,我们可以打开文件并查看刚刚修复的文本是否正常工作。
总结
通过使用代码修复损坏的Excel和Office文件,我们可以避免数据丢失并使其重新打开。不仅如此,使用代码修复损坏的文件还可以帮助我们更快地修复文件,从而节省时间和精力。